Challenging the Divide; Connecting Inner and Outer Change

from Love (and Revolution) Radio · host Rivera Sun & Sherri Mitchell

This week on Love (and Revolution) Radio, we interview Simon Dennis of the Center for Transformational Practice about how to integrate the inner and outer work of creating powerful, meaningful, and long-lasting change. We explore constructive action, direct action, contemplative practice, and self-reliance.
